What is Samoa Tala (WST)

The Samoa Tala is the official currency of Samoa, an island nation located in the South Pacific Ocean. The currency code for the Tala is WST, and it is subdivided into 100 sene. The Tala was introduced in 1967, replacing the Samoan pound at a rate of 1 Tala = 2 Samoan pounds.

The name "Tala" is derived from the Samoan word for "money." The currency features various denominations, including coins in 5, 10, 20, 50 sene, and 1, 2, 5 Tala. Banknotes come in denominations of 2, 5, 10, 20, 50, and 100 Tala. The design of the banknotes often reflects Samoan culture, history, and notable figures, making it not only a medium of exchange but also a representation of national identity.

The value of the Tala can fluctuate based on various economic factors, including inflation, trade balance, and interest rates. When converting Samoa Tala to other currencies, it is essential to check the current exchange rates, as they can vary from one financial institution to another.

What is Botswana Pula (BWP)

The Botswana Pula is the currency used in Botswana, a landlocked country in Southern Africa. The currency code for the Pula is BWP, and it is subdivided into 100 thebe. The term "Pula" means "rain" in Setswana, symbolizing the importance of rain for agriculture and prosperity.

Introduced in 1976, the Pula replaced the South African Rand at par. The currency has seen several changes over the years, with coins available in denominations of 1, 5, 10, 25, 50 thebe, and 1, 2, 5 Pula. Banknotes are available in denominations of 10, 20, 50, and 100 Pula, and they often feature images of prominent national figures and symbols of Botswana’s wildlife and heritage.

Botswana has a relatively stable economy compared to its neighbors, and the Pula is generally regarded as a strong currency in the region. Factors such as government policies, natural resource management, and foreign investment significantly influence the value of the Pula. Like the Tala, the Pula's exchange rate can change regularly, making it essential to verify the current forex rates when converting from one currency to another.
